Destination Wedding… Starring Winona Ryder and Keanu Reeves. The only two people that talk during the entire movie, a running discussion. Kris and I decided to stay home tonight and watch a movie and that one popped up and looked interesting and wow was it strange. I doubt it cost much to make and I doubt it even made its money back, and I bet anything critics hated it, but the writer and director Victor Levin clearly had some fun. On This Day…
It Was A Sunday… 1980. My girlfriend at the time was another second year law student and we were living together in this nifty apartment in Moscow, Idaho full of books, a couple of comfortable couches, a great waterbed, two study desks, and a old funky kitchen to die for. We had been in Boise to visit friends and to see my niece graduate. We were done with the semester and were both looking forward to a few classes in the summer.
